Which hormone, secreted by the pineal gland, regulates the sleep-wake cycle?

A. Cortisol
B. Melatonin
C. Aldosterone
D. Adrenaline

Explanation:

Melatonin from the pineal gland helps regulate circadian rhythms. Cortisol is stress hormone, aldosterone for salt balance, adrenaline fight-or-flight.
